Johnson Among 16 LIV Players in PGA Championship Field
Dustin Johnson, a two-time major winner, receives a special invitation to compete in the PGA Championship at Quail Hollow Club.
Johnson's exemption from the PGA Championship, which was granted due to his 2020 Masters win, had expired. However, the PGA of America reserved the right to invite additional players who didn't meet the standard eligibility criteria, extending a special invite to Johnson. Other notable LIV Golf players in the field include Bryson DeChambeau, Jon Rahm, Sergio Garcia, Tyrrell Hatton, Brooks Koepka, Patrick Reed, Cameron Smith, and Joaquin Niemann.
With this special invitation, Johnson will be among 16 LIV members competing in the 156-player field for the PGA Championship, scheduled from May 15-18. Notably, Johnson has come close to winning the PGA Championship in the past, finishing second in 2019 and tied for second in 2020.
The PGA of America, the national governing body and organizer of the PGA Championship, has a clause that allows it to invite additional players who don't meet the standard eligibility criteria. This rule gives the PGA discretion to extend invitations to specific players.
Dustin Johnson, a former world number one, has received such an invitation despite missing the cut at the recent Masters and having limited success in LIV Golf events this season, with only two top-10 finishes in seven starts.
